Question:
So are individual air Bags installed between the top of the axle and the frame a better solution for balancing correcting the load difference from side to side? Would that be better than the lippert Air Bay Equalizer?
asked by: George L
Helpful Expert Reply:
The Lippert Components Center Point by Trailair Air-Ride Suspension Upgrade # LC1565391 that you bought has a 90 day warranty. This system has only one inflation point which equalizes the pressure between both sides of the trailer so it does not have a way to have more pressure in one side than the other. This system is designed to greatly improve the suspension performance and ride quality of the trailer you install it on but does not necessarily provide additional support although it does help somewhat. Since you are wanting something to help the suspension last a long time this is the correct solution for that as it reduces chucking to the point parts don't wear out as quickly.
